Which platform is used for secure military communication networks?

Explanation:
The correct choice reflects a comprehensive understanding of the platforms utilized in secure military communication networks. Each of the platforms mentioned plays a significant role in facilitating secure communications for military and governmental operations. NIPRNet, which stands for Non-secure Internet Protocol Router Network, is utilized for unclassified data. Although it is not secure in the same sense as the others, it is essential for routine operations and communications that do not require stringent security measures. SIPRNet, or Secret Internet Protocol Router Network, is specifically designed to handle classified information at the secret level. This network provides the necessary security measures to protect sensitive data against unauthorized access, ensuring that communications remain confidential and secure. Intelink serves as a collaborative platform for sharing intelligence data amongst various agencies and departments. It provides a means for secure sharing and is ingrained with measures that safeguard sensitive intelligence information. Since all three networks serve important roles in military communications, with varying degrees of security and functionality, identifying that they collectively contribute to secure military communication networks as a whole makes this choice accurate. Each network is tailored to specific classifications and types of communication needs, showcasing the layered approach to security in military operations.
